The latest data from Yahoo Finance shows that mortgage and refinance interest rates are noticeably higher than they were just a week ago. This uptick reflects a broader tightening of credit conditions, as lenders adjust to rising inflation expectations and a more hawkish stance from the Federal Reserve. For homeowners and potential buyers, the immediate impact is a higher cost of borrowing, which could slow down the pace of new home purchases and refinance activity.
